Backfilling Service in Houston, TX

Backfilling services involve filling in excavated areas around a property, such as after foundation work, utility installations, or landscaping projects. This process typically includes carefully replacing soil or other materials to restore the ground level and ensure stability. Homeowners often request backfilling when constructing new foundations, repairing underground utility lines, or managing drainage issues to prevent water accumulation. Understanding the type of soil used, the depth of the fill, and the purpose of the backfill can help property owners make informed decisions before requesting this service.

Before requesting backfilling, property owners should consider the condition of the existing soil, the potential for drainage problems, and any structural requirements for the project. Proper compaction and soil quality are essential to prevent settling or shifting over time. Clarifying the scope of work, such as whether additional grading or drainage solutions are needed, can help ensure the backfilling process meets the specific needs of the property. Having these details ready can support a smooth and effective completion of the project.

Common Backfilling Service Jobs

Foundation Backfilling - restores soil around a new or repaired foundation to provide stability.

Excavation Backfilling - fills in trenches or holes created during construction or repair projects.

Drainage Backfilling - improves water flow around the property by filling and grading around drainage systems.

Basement Backfilling - supports basement walls after excavation to prevent shifting and settling.

Utility Backfilling - covers underground utility lines after installation to protect and stabilize them.

Landscaping Backfilling - levels and prepares soil for lawns, gardens, or other landscape features.

Backfilling Service Questions

What is backfilling service? Backfilling involves filling in excavated areas around foundations, trenches, or other structures to restore stability and prevent settling.

When is backfilling necessary? It is typically needed after excavation projects, foundation repairs, or utility installations to ensure proper support and drainage.

What materials are used for backfilling? Common backfill materials include soil, gravel, or a combination, selected based on the project requirements and soil conditions.

What should property owners consider before backfilling? It's important to ensure proper compaction, drainage, and adherence to local regulations to maintain safety and structural integrity.
